What You'll Be Doing

  • Producing high quality Financial Planning Reports
  • Conducting detailed product and fund research to support client recommendations
  • Acting as a key point of contact for client queries
  • Preparing review packs, illustrations and submitting plans to providers
  • Maintaining accurate, compliant client files
  • Staying up to date with financial products, legislation and industry changes
  • Ensuring all work meets regulatory and internal compliance standards

What You'll Bring

  • Experience in a Financial Advice or Wealth Management environment
  • Strong paraplanning/report writing skills
  • Diploma qualified (desirable) or working toward it
  • Excellent communication and analytical skills
  • High attention to detail and accuracy in written work
  • Strong organisational skills and ability to manage competing priorities
  • A positive, collaborative approach
